This video demonstrates a dangerous experiment where 22 LR, 9mm, and .223 ammunition are heated in a pan on a stove, leading to their detonation. The host, exhibiting expertise in firearm technology, shows the explosive force and dispersal of components for each caliber. The experiment highlights the inherent dangers of ammunition when subjected to heat, emphasizing the importance of safe storage and handling practices. This video review from Alaska Prepper focuses on budget-friendly alternatives to name-brand outdoor gear, specifically candle lanterns and camping stoves. The speaker, a retired Army veteran with extensive cold-weather survival experience, demonstrates that affordable Amazon knockoffs can perform comparably to more expensive options. He highlights the utility of candle lanterns for heating and lighting in small spaces and tests the performance of inexpensive camping stoves, emphasizing their significant cost savings over premium brands.
